Woodwork Painting in Waco, TX
Woodwork painting services focus on enhancing the appearance and durability of interior and exterior wooden surfaces, including doors, cabinets, trim, decks, and fences. These services typically involve preparing the wood surface through cleaning, sanding, and priming, followed by applying high-quality paint or stain to achieve a smooth, protective finish. Homeowners often request woodwork painting to improve aesthetic appeal, protect against weathering, or refresh outdated or damaged wood surfaces, ensuring their property maintains both beauty and functionality.
Before requesting woodwork painting, property owners should consider the condition of the existing wood, including any signs of rot, peeling paint, or surface damage that may require repairs prior to painting. It’s also helpful to clarify the desired finish, color, and type of paint or stain, as well as any specific concerns about weather resistance or longevity. Proper surface preparation and choosing appropriate products are essential for a lasting, professional-looking result on both interior and exterior wood features.

Woodwork Painting Questions
What types of woodwork projects are suitable for painting? Woodwork painting is ideal for interior and exterior surfaces such as doors, window frames, cabinets, and decorative trim to enhance appearance and protect the wood.
How should I prepare wood surfaces before painting? Surfaces should be cleaned, sanded smooth, and any existing paint or finish should be removed or sanded to ensure proper adhesion of the new paint.
What finishes are available for woodwork painting? Common finishes include matte, satin, semi-gloss, and gloss, allowing for customization based on aesthetic preferences and durability needs.
Are primer and sealant recommended for woodwork painting? Yes, applying primer helps improve paint adhesion and coverage, especially on bare or stained wood, and sealants can protect against moisture and wear.
